I presume you're talking about Dry Canyon, yes?
At the start, travel to your right and you'll come to a 'room' with a little river of purple tar cutting across it. Over the little river are one or two small Gnorcs and one big one with a vulture. To your right is Conan's dragon platform, and behind the big Gnorc are some steps, which you need to go up.
At the top of the steps is a rock platform where Boris the dragon is. You'll notice that the end of the rock platform (the one furthest from Boris) slopes upwards. Travel up the slope, and look to your left. You'll see a cave set into the cliff with a castle-like front. Glide to it.
Inside the cave, you'll be in a chamber with some boxes of gems and a small Gnorc. There is also a doorway ahead and to your right leading outside.
Go through this door and you'll find yourself on a ledge. Jump off the left side of the ledge, and do a blind glide, hugging the left wall. The place with the key and the dragon are right ahead of you.
